2009 a eBay year in review
![]() |
January 2009:
- eBay makes improvements to the discussion boards. The dissuasion boards had a major makeover and now posts include avatars of members and a change in navigation.
February 2010
- Moneybookers and Paymate are now available as new approved payment methods - as eBay moves towards paperless payments site wide two new ePayment services were available to sellers on the site.
March 2009:
- Making It Easier to Recover Listings - now if a listing is pulled by eBay for a listing violation you can easily recover it from the eBay site and make the needed changes and get it live quickly (There are some situations where a listing will be pulled and not recoverable though)
- Digital Downloadable Goods in Classified Ads Format Only - a big change to how you can sell digital goods on eBay.
- eBay Motors Vehicle Purchase Protection Increased to $50,000 - designed to increase buyer confidence on the site.
- Beta launch of eBay Bucks rewards program =- a new rewards program from eBay - still in beta at the end of this year.
- Updates to Seller Dashboard throughout the year eBay has made changes to the seller dashboard proving sellers more detailed information about their DSR's and allowing sellers to create and save reports.
April 2009
- Seller Release 1 (SR1) announced
- eBay Stores upgrade; news about searching - cosmetic and search changes were made to eBay stores.
June 2009
- Start today! List 5 FREE every 30 days! - eBay now allows you five free listings a month if you use the SYI form.
July 2009
- eBay Announcements Board gets a fresh look with great new features - a fresh new look came to the eBay announcement board.
- eBay live ends and the birth of eBay on location events
- Seller Release 2 (SR2) announced
August 2009
- Top-rated seller badge - a new (and some say controversial) way to promote buyer confidence on the site.
September 2009
- Goodbye, eBay Blogs - after 3 plus year eBay closes the blogs. Many have suspicions to the true reason or the clsoing.
- Bill Me Later on eBay!
November 2009
- Major site outage the weekend before Thanksgiving - eBay Update on Weekend Site Restoration – Lorrie Norrington, President, eBay
Also this year eBay giving works will let a seller donate as little as $1 to a charity via an auction and 1% of a sale in the eBay motors.
